Address

ecash:qqmaycrfy58v6q47jjsrqjfjmzmg9f8vvudjpyhrdrCopy

Total Received

117720.82 XEC

Total Sent

117183.32 XEC

№ Transactions

138

Final Balance

537.5 XEC

Transactions
Filter